Description

SERPINB9 Antibody is a Rabbit Polyclonal antibody against SERPINB9. This gene encodes a member of the serine protease inhibitor family which are also known as serpins. The encoded protein belongs to a subfamily of intracellular serpins. This protein inhibits the activity of the effector molecule granzyme B. Overexpression of this protein may prevent cytotoxic T-lymphocytes from eliminating certain tumor cells. A pseudogene of this gene is found on chromosome 6.

Descripción

SERPINB9, also known as Cytoplasmic Antiproteinase 9 (CAP9) or PI-9, is a member of the serpin (serine protease inhibitor) superfamily. This protein plays a critical role in protecting cells from granzyme B, a serine protease involved in inducing apoptosis in target cells. Granzyme B is a key component of the immune system's cytotoxic mechanisms, primarily used by cytotoxic T lymphocytes (CTLs) and natural killer (NK) cells to eliminate infected or transformed cells. SERPINB9 is encoded by the SERPINB9 gene, which is located on chromosome 6p25. The protein has been highly conserved throughout evolution, underscoring its vital role in immune regulation. Unlike many other serpins that operate extracellularly, SERPINB9 is an intracellular serpin, making it an integral component of cellular defense mechanisms against protease-mediated apoptosis.
